Is Whitehouse a good place to live?

174 postcodes · 174 postcodes

In Whitehouse (MK8 1), recorded crime is 36% below the national average, homes sell for around £435,192 on average, there are 3 schools in the area (1 of 1 Ofsted-rated Good or Outstanding), flood risk from rivers and the sea is none, and it ranks as one of the less deprived parts of the country (deprivation decile 8/10, where 1 is most deprived).

Flood risk in Whitehouse MK8 1

Whitehouse MK8 1 has no significant flood risk from rivers or the sea; none of its ~2,243 assessed properties fall in a modelled rivers-and-sea flood zone.

Source: Environment Agency, Risk of Flooding from Rivers and Sea, updated 2026-06-27. Surface-water and groundwater flooding are modelled separately and are not included here. Commission an official flood search before purchase.
